Advantages of MPPT Solar Battery Chargers

MPPT (Maximum Power Point Tracking) Solar Battery Chargers offer a multitude of advantages over traditional PWM (Pulse Width Modulation) chargers.

Increased Energy Output: MPPT chargers utilize advanced algorithms to continuously adjust their voltage output, ensuring that solar panels operate at their optimal power point. This results in significantly increased energy yields compared to PWM chargers.

Wider Operating Range: MPPT chargers can accept a wider range of voltages than PWM chargers, allowing them to work with different solar panel configurations, including those with partial shading or varying irradiation levels.

Reduced Power Loss: By maintaining the optimal voltage output, MPPT chargers minimize power loss during the charging process, enhancing the overall efficiency of the solar system.

Components of a MPPT Solar Battery Charger

The core components of an MPPT Solar Battery Charger include:

PV Input: The point of connection for the solar panels, where electrical energy from the sun is received.

MPPT Controller: The ‘brain’ of the charger, which employs algorithms to determine the optimal voltage output for the solar panels.

Battery Output: The connection point for the batteries being charged, where the electrical energy is stored.

Charge Profile: A set of parameters that dictate how the batteries are charged, including voltage, current, and charging time.

Applications of MPPT Solar Battery Chargers

MPPT Solar Battery Chargers find applications in various settings where reliable and efficient solar energy harvesting is required:

Off-Grid Systems: MPPT chargers are essential for off-grid solar systems, where they ensure that batteries are fully charged to power appliances, lighting, and other electrical devices.

Grid-Tied Systems: In grid-tied systems, MPPT chargers maximize the amount of solar energy that can be sold back to the grid, reducing electricity bills and generating additional income.

RV and Marine: MPPT chargers are commonly used in RVs and boats, providing a reliable means of charging batteries for essential electronics and appliances while on the road or at sea.
